Edible palm oil to witness 10% revenue growth this fiscal, says CRISIL

31/07/2024 (Financial Express) - The revenue of domestic edible palm oil refiners is predicted to increase by around 10 per cent this fiscal year due to consistent demand and greater realisations, as per a report by CRISIL. It further highlights that the operating profitability is expected to increase by 40-50 basis points (bps) to around 3.5 per cent due to favourable prices and continued duty-free imports.

EU’s new biodiesel tariff increases will harm ties, say analysts

31/07/2024 (The Star), Beijing - China’s trade tensions with the European Union (EU), which have been fuelled by a string of tariff increases and protectionist actions by Brussels against Chinese enterprises, could intensify further as the bloc is set to levy provisional duties of up to 36.4% on biodiesel imports from the nation.

Adani Wilmar to invest ₹600 crore to expand edible oil business, solar power capacity

30/07/2024 (Hindustan Times), India - Adani Wilmar Ltd plans to invest around ₹600 crore this fiscal mainly to expand its processing capacities of edible oil business and will launch more food products for consumers as well as institutional buyers to achieve higher growth in volume terms, its MD & CEO Angshu Malick said on Tuesday.

Petronas, Eni and Euglena team up for new biofuels project in Malaysia

29/07/2024 (Upstream) - Petronas, Eni-controlled Enilive and Euglena have taken the final investment decision for a biorefinery that will be built within Petronas’ Pengerang Integrated Complex (PIC) in Johor, southern Malaysia.
